Kerala Home Minister Orders Fresh Probe into BDS Student’s Death

Kerala Home Minister Ramesh Chennithala has initiated a new investigation into the death of BDS student Nithin Raj following the release of the main accused, Dr. M.K. Ram, due to procedural issues that revealed serious shortcomings in the Crime Branch inquiry.

Expressing dissatisfaction with the situation, Chennithala has requested an urgent report from the Director General of Police (DGP) and instructed the Crime Branch head to clarify the deficiencies that led to the accused being granted relief.

A new Special Investigation Team, led by IG Ajitha Begum, has been formed to take over the investigation, while the North Zone IG has been assigned to review the errors made during the initial probe.

Allegations have surfaced that the current Crime Branch team made significant procedural mistakes during Ram’s arrest, resulting in the Thalassery Principal Sessions Court ordering his release for failure to adhere to legal protocols.

The investigating team purportedly neglected to provide the accused with the written grounds for arrest and delayed informing the Public Prosecutor about the arrest, leading to criticism of the subsequent re-custody of Ram by the Crime Branch after the court’s decision.

Following the court’s release order, Ram was handed a notice to appear before the probe team in two days, a move contested by the defense as unlawful.

Nithin Raj’s family has welcomed the appointment of a new investigative team but expressed a lack of confidence in the current Crime Branch investigators, with the student’s mother alleging collusion between the police and the accused in securing bail for Ram.

Chennithala, however, maintained that there was no intentional negligence on the police’s part and emphasized that the fresh investigation aims to address all concerns raised by the family.

The case gained significant attention after Nithin Raj, a Dalit BDS student, died by suicide on April 10, with his family consistently claiming that caste-based harassment by faculty members led to his tragic decision.

Accusations were also made against the local police for initially focusing the investigation on a loan application angle, allowing Ram to evade authorities for 101 days before his eventual arrest in Kodagu.

Despite higher courts rejecting his anticipatory bail plea, Ram’s arrest is now under scrutiny for procedural faults, prompting the government to order a new investigation.
